Next up: Wedding season is approaching—30 black-tie dresses on my short … WebOn average, typical wedding dress alterations cost between $150 and $600. If you're customizing your gown or modernizing your mother's dress, it may be up to $1,000. Some bridal boutiques may charge you a flat fee, while other seamstresses may charge you for individual alteration services. The amount of money that you’ll pay to alter your ... Web28 de fev. de 2024 · When the wedding gown is clean and dry, wrap it in acid-free tissue paper or pre-washed, unbleached muslin.
